Abstract

How will the increasing prevalence and sophistication of artificial intelligence (AI) change the doctrine and practice of securities law? My main thesis is that it will push securities regulation toward a more systems-oriented approach. This approach will replace securities law’s emphasis, in areas like manipulation, on forms of enforcement targeted at specific individuals and accompanied by punitive sanctions with a greater focus on ex ante rules designed to shape an ecology of actors and information.
